Visited the new location in Westport today. It is beautiful. Had several tapas: chorizo casserole, roasted olives, octopus, gnocchi, eggplant croquettes. All were delicious. They now offer pizza as well. We can't wait to go back.

Westport-consider yourself lucky as a piece of heaven has moved into your town. Basso is the best restaurant in Connecticut hands down. All their food is prepared meticulously with the freshest ingredients. Always innovative special tapas on the menu but my favorite choices are the mussels fra diavolo, the gnocchi and the chicken scarpiello. Wonderfully diverse wine list and desserts to die for. I am always blown away when I come here and the ambiance of the restaurant is so warm and inviting that you’ll never want to leave. Kudos to the owner Renato as he puts his heart and soul into this restaurant and is backed by a wonderful team of people giving you a first class dining experience- perfection.

Had dinner there last night. Staff are great, and they are not all about turning tables, they want you to enjoy, take your time and experience the entire restaurant. The short rib was outstanding, evidence in the photo. My wife had the sea bass special which was also lovely. Just a great place. One minor niggle, just one bathroom...so time your trip to the loo carefully.
